Energy efficiency

Double-glazed windows can boost the energy efficiency of your home. They can help reduce the cost of energy by reducing the transfer of heat energy through and out of your home. This will make your home warmer in the winter months and cooler in summer, which means you won't need to rely so much on heating or air cooling systems. This will save you money on your electricity and gas bills.

Double-glazed windows are made up of two panes separated by a space and filled with an insulating gas, like krypton. This type of insulation makes windows more efficient than single pane windows. The type of glass you choose for double-glazed windows will also affect the efficiency of your energy bill. There are several types of low emissivity glasses with different levels of visible light transmission (VLT). The VLT is measured at an angle of incidence of 0deg and is reflective of the sun's long-wave infrared heat. The lower the VLT is, the less solar heat gain your windows will have.

The U value of double-glazed windows which measures the ease with the window's ability to conduct heat, is another factor that determines their thermal performance. The lower the U-value, more insulation properties the window provides. Double-glazed windows that have a lower U value are more effective at keeping heat in during colder seasons and out during warmer seasons.

The best way to get the maximum benefit from double-glazed windows is to pair them with other energy-efficient measures like cavity wall insulation and loft insulation. This will help you reduce your energy consumption and also the carbon footprint of your home.

Security

Double glazing is much tougher to break than single glass panes and can resist the force of bricks that is thrown at them. The insulating space between the panes makes it hard for thieves to break into your home via the windows. The gaps are so narrow that you are able to still enjoy plenty of sunlight.

double glazed window repairs near me-glazed windows are a great way to reduce condensation in older homes. Condensation occurs when the warm air in a home reaches the cold glass of a window, causing dampness that gives carpets and furniture a musty odour and encourage mildew spores to grow. Double glazing means that the warm air can never meet cold glass, and condensation isn't a possibility.

There are a few limitations on the kind of double glazing you can install for older homes like those with a listed building You can boost the efficiency of your home by installing secondary double glazing. This is a glass pane that can be affixed over existing windows and does not require planning permission.
